theKernel 10.0
Loading...
Searching...
No Matches
OT_MK_RT_S Struct Reference

#include <LibMkKernel_atl.h>

+ Collaboration diagram for OT_MK_RT_S:

Public Member Functions

 regTclObj (MkExceptionC)
 
 regTclObj (method)
 
 regTclObj (proc)
 
 regTclObj (cmd)
 
 regTclObj (type)
 
 regTclObj (file)
 
 regTclObj (line)
 
 regTclObj (SuperI)
 
 regTclObj2 (nullObj,"MK_NULL")
 
 regTclObj2 (null0,"0")
 
 regTclObj2 (clsNs2Ref,"::myooX::clsNs2Ref")
 
 regTclObj2 (RecompileN,"::myooX::RecompileN")
 
 regTclObj2 (ClassIsN,"::myooX::ClassIsN")
 
tcl fast access objv
 regTclArray (3, ClassDef_super)
 
 regTclArray (2, info_frame_2)
 
 regTclArray (3, is_class)
 
 regTclArray (2, info_exists)
 
 regTclArray (2, array_exists)
 
 regTclArray (1, info_script_1)
 
 regTclArray (2, info_script_2)
 
 regTclArray (1, info_level_1)
 
 regTclArray (2, info_level_2)
 
 regTclArray (3, hdl_is_null_3)
 
 regTclArray (2, recompile)
 
 regTclArray (2, MkBufferListC_ToList)
 
 regTclArray (3, MyIsClsN)
 

Data Fields

MK_SIG signature
 
MK_RT mkrt
 
OT_ENV_T interp
 
MOX_RT_T moxrt
 
char AtlClassName_buf [AtlClassName_buf_size]
 
const Tcl_ObjType * LONG
 
const Tcl_ObjType * WIDE
 
const Tcl_ObjType * DOUBLE
 
const Tcl_ObjType * BOOLEAN
 
const Tcl_ObjType * INDEX
 
const Tcl_ObjType * NS
 
struct AtlClassDefSatlClassDefL
 
OT_CLS_T AtlMkObjectC
 
OT_NS_T AtlMkObjectC_NS
 
OT_OBJ_T AtlMkObjectC_MK_NULL
 
MK_TYP AtlMkObjectCTT
 
OT_CLS_T AtlMkBufferC
 
OT_NS_T AtlMkBufferC_NS
 
OT_OBJ_T AtlMkBufferC_MK_NULL
 
MK_TYP AtlMkBufferCTT
 
OT_CLS_T AtlMkBufferListC
 
OT_NS_T AtlMkBufferListC_NS
 
OT_OBJ_T AtlMkBufferListC_MK_NULL
 
MK_TYP AtlMkBufferListCTT
 
OT_CLS_T AtlMkLogFileC
 
OT_NS_T AtlMkLogFileC_NS
 
OT_OBJ_T AtlMkLogFileC_MK_NULL
 
MK_TYP AtlMkLogFileCTT
 
OT_CLS_T AtlMkErrorC
 
OT_NS_T AtlMkErrorC_NS
 
OT_OBJ_T AtlMkErrorC_MK_NULL
 
MK_TYP AtlMkErrorCTT
 
OT_CLS_T AtlMkRuntimeC
 
OT_NS_T AtlMkRuntimeC_NS
 
OT_OBJ_T AtlMkRuntimeC_MK_NULL
 
MK_TYP AtlMkRuntimeCTT
 
OT_CLS_T AtlMkBufferStreamC
 
OT_NS_T AtlMkBufferStreamC_NS
 
OT_OBJ_T AtlMkBufferStreamC_MK_NULL
 
MK_TYP AtlMkBufferStreamCTT
 

Detailed Description

Definition at line 255 of file LibMkKernel_atl.h.

Member Function Documentation

◆ regTclArray() [1/13]

OT_MK_RT_S::regTclArray ( 1 ,
info_level_1  )

◆ regTclArray() [2/13]

OT_MK_RT_S::regTclArray ( 1 ,
info_script_1  )

◆ regTclArray() [3/13]

OT_MK_RT_S::regTclArray ( 2 ,
array_exists  )

◆ regTclArray() [4/13]

OT_MK_RT_S::regTclArray ( 2 ,
info_exists  )

◆ regTclArray() [5/13]

OT_MK_RT_S::regTclArray ( 2 ,
info_frame_2  )

◆ regTclArray() [6/13]

OT_MK_RT_S::regTclArray ( 2 ,
info_level_2  )

◆ regTclArray() [7/13]

OT_MK_RT_S::regTclArray ( 2 ,
info_script_2  )

◆ regTclArray() [8/13]

OT_MK_RT_S::regTclArray ( 2 ,
MkBufferListC_ToList  )

◆ regTclArray() [9/13]

OT_MK_RT_S::regTclArray ( 2 ,
recompile  )

◆ regTclArray() [10/13]

OT_MK_RT_S::regTclArray ( 3 ,
ClassDef_super  )

◆ regTclArray() [11/13]

OT_MK_RT_S::regTclArray ( 3 ,
hdl_is_null_3  )

◆ regTclArray() [12/13]

OT_MK_RT_S::regTclArray ( 3 ,
is_class  )

◆ regTclArray() [13/13]

OT_MK_RT_S::regTclArray ( 3 ,
MyIsClsN  )

◆ regTclObj() [1/8]

OT_MK_RT_S::regTclObj ( cmd )

◆ regTclObj() [2/8]

OT_MK_RT_S::regTclObj ( file )

◆ regTclObj() [3/8]

OT_MK_RT_S::regTclObj ( line )

◆ regTclObj() [4/8]

OT_MK_RT_S::regTclObj ( method )

◆ regTclObj() [5/8]

OT_MK_RT_S::regTclObj ( MkExceptionC )

◆ regTclObj() [6/8]

OT_MK_RT_S::regTclObj ( proc )

◆ regTclObj() [7/8]

OT_MK_RT_S::regTclObj ( SuperI )

◆ regTclObj() [8/8]

OT_MK_RT_S::regTclObj ( type )

◆ regTclObj2() [1/5]

OT_MK_RT_S::regTclObj2 ( ClassIsN ,
"::myooX::ClassIsN"  )

◆ regTclObj2() [2/5]

OT_MK_RT_S::regTclObj2 ( clsNs2Ref ,
"::myooX::clsNs2Ref"  )

◆ regTclObj2() [3/5]

OT_MK_RT_S::regTclObj2 ( null0 ,
"0"  )

◆ regTclObj2() [4/5]

OT_MK_RT_S::regTclObj2 ( nullObj ,
"MK_NULL"  )

◆ regTclObj2() [5/5]

OT_MK_RT_S::regTclObj2 ( RecompileN ,
"::myooX::RecompileN"  )

Field Documentation

◆ atlClassDefL

struct AtlClassDefS* OT_MK_RT_S::atlClassDefL

Definition at line 281 of file LibMkKernel_atl.h.

◆ AtlClassName_buf

char OT_MK_RT_S::AtlClassName_buf[AtlClassName_buf_size]

Definition at line 262 of file LibMkKernel_atl.h.

◆ AtlMkBufferC

OT_CLS_T OT_MK_RT_S::AtlMkBufferC

Definition at line 289 of file LibMkKernel_atl.h.

◆ AtlMkBufferC_MK_NULL

OT_OBJ_T OT_MK_RT_S::AtlMkBufferC_MK_NULL

Definition at line 291 of file LibMkKernel_atl.h.

◆ AtlMkBufferC_NS

OT_NS_T OT_MK_RT_S::AtlMkBufferC_NS

Definition at line 290 of file LibMkKernel_atl.h.

◆ AtlMkBufferCTT

MK_TYP OT_MK_RT_S::AtlMkBufferCTT

Definition at line 292 of file LibMkKernel_atl.h.

◆ AtlMkBufferListC

OT_CLS_T OT_MK_RT_S::AtlMkBufferListC

Definition at line 293 of file LibMkKernel_atl.h.

◆ AtlMkBufferListC_MK_NULL

OT_OBJ_T OT_MK_RT_S::AtlMkBufferListC_MK_NULL

Definition at line 295 of file LibMkKernel_atl.h.

◆ AtlMkBufferListC_NS

OT_NS_T OT_MK_RT_S::AtlMkBufferListC_NS

Definition at line 294 of file LibMkKernel_atl.h.

◆ AtlMkBufferListCTT

MK_TYP OT_MK_RT_S::AtlMkBufferListCTT

Definition at line 296 of file LibMkKernel_atl.h.

◆ AtlMkBufferStreamC

OT_CLS_T OT_MK_RT_S::AtlMkBufferStreamC

Definition at line 309 of file LibMkKernel_atl.h.

◆ AtlMkBufferStreamC_MK_NULL

OT_OBJ_T OT_MK_RT_S::AtlMkBufferStreamC_MK_NULL

Definition at line 311 of file LibMkKernel_atl.h.

◆ AtlMkBufferStreamC_NS

OT_NS_T OT_MK_RT_S::AtlMkBufferStreamC_NS

Definition at line 310 of file LibMkKernel_atl.h.

◆ AtlMkBufferStreamCTT

MK_TYP OT_MK_RT_S::AtlMkBufferStreamCTT

Definition at line 312 of file LibMkKernel_atl.h.

◆ AtlMkErrorC

OT_CLS_T OT_MK_RT_S::AtlMkErrorC

Definition at line 301 of file LibMkKernel_atl.h.

◆ AtlMkErrorC_MK_NULL

OT_OBJ_T OT_MK_RT_S::AtlMkErrorC_MK_NULL

Definition at line 303 of file LibMkKernel_atl.h.

◆ AtlMkErrorC_NS

OT_NS_T OT_MK_RT_S::AtlMkErrorC_NS

Definition at line 302 of file LibMkKernel_atl.h.

◆ AtlMkErrorCTT

MK_TYP OT_MK_RT_S::AtlMkErrorCTT

Definition at line 304 of file LibMkKernel_atl.h.

◆ AtlMkLogFileC

OT_CLS_T OT_MK_RT_S::AtlMkLogFileC

Definition at line 297 of file LibMkKernel_atl.h.

◆ AtlMkLogFileC_MK_NULL

OT_OBJ_T OT_MK_RT_S::AtlMkLogFileC_MK_NULL

Definition at line 299 of file LibMkKernel_atl.h.

◆ AtlMkLogFileC_NS

OT_NS_T OT_MK_RT_S::AtlMkLogFileC_NS

Definition at line 298 of file LibMkKernel_atl.h.

◆ AtlMkLogFileCTT

MK_TYP OT_MK_RT_S::AtlMkLogFileCTT

Definition at line 300 of file LibMkKernel_atl.h.

◆ AtlMkObjectC

OT_CLS_T OT_MK_RT_S::AtlMkObjectC

Definition at line 285 of file LibMkKernel_atl.h.

◆ AtlMkObjectC_MK_NULL

OT_OBJ_T OT_MK_RT_S::AtlMkObjectC_MK_NULL

Definition at line 287 of file LibMkKernel_atl.h.

◆ AtlMkObjectC_NS

OT_NS_T OT_MK_RT_S::AtlMkObjectC_NS

Definition at line 286 of file LibMkKernel_atl.h.

◆ AtlMkObjectCTT

MK_TYP OT_MK_RT_S::AtlMkObjectCTT

Definition at line 288 of file LibMkKernel_atl.h.

◆ AtlMkRuntimeC

OT_CLS_T OT_MK_RT_S::AtlMkRuntimeC

Definition at line 305 of file LibMkKernel_atl.h.

◆ AtlMkRuntimeC_MK_NULL

OT_OBJ_T OT_MK_RT_S::AtlMkRuntimeC_MK_NULL

Definition at line 307 of file LibMkKernel_atl.h.

◆ AtlMkRuntimeC_NS

OT_NS_T OT_MK_RT_S::AtlMkRuntimeC_NS

Definition at line 306 of file LibMkKernel_atl.h.

◆ AtlMkRuntimeCTT

MK_TYP OT_MK_RT_S::AtlMkRuntimeCTT

Definition at line 308 of file LibMkKernel_atl.h.

◆ BOOLEAN

const Tcl_ObjType* OT_MK_RT_S::BOOLEAN

Definition at line 277 of file LibMkKernel_atl.h.

◆ DOUBLE

const Tcl_ObjType* OT_MK_RT_S::DOUBLE

Definition at line 276 of file LibMkKernel_atl.h.

◆ INDEX

const Tcl_ObjType* OT_MK_RT_S::INDEX

Definition at line 278 of file LibMkKernel_atl.h.

◆ interp

OT_ENV_T OT_MK_RT_S::interp

Definition at line 259 of file LibMkKernel_atl.h.

◆ LONG

const Tcl_ObjType* OT_MK_RT_S::LONG

Definition at line 274 of file LibMkKernel_atl.h.

◆ mkrt

MK_RT OT_MK_RT_S::mkrt

Definition at line 258 of file LibMkKernel_atl.h.

◆ moxrt

MOX_RT_T OT_MK_RT_S::moxrt

Definition at line 260 of file LibMkKernel_atl.h.

◆ NS

const Tcl_ObjType* OT_MK_RT_S::NS

Definition at line 279 of file LibMkKernel_atl.h.

◆ signature

MK_SIG OT_MK_RT_S::signature

Definition at line 256 of file LibMkKernel_atl.h.

◆ WIDE

const Tcl_ObjType* OT_MK_RT_S::WIDE

Definition at line 275 of file LibMkKernel_atl.h.


The documentation for this struct was generated from the following file: